2023-09-19run-command: mark unused parameters in start_bg_wait callbacksJeff King
The start_bg_command() function takes a callback to tell when the background-ed process is "ready". The callback receives the child_process struct as well as an extra void pointer. But curiously, neither of the two users of this interface look at either parameter! This makes some sense. The only non-test user of the API is fsmonitor, which uses fsmonitor_ipc__get_state() to connect to a single global fsmonitor daemon (i.e., the one we just started!). So we could just drop these parameters entirely. But it seems like a pretty reasonable interface for the "wait" callback to have access to the details of the spawned process, and to have room for passing extra data through a void pointer. 2023-09-19fsmonitor: mark some maybe-unused parametersJeff King
There's a bit of conditionally-compiled code in fsmonitor, so some function parameters may be unused depending on the build options: - in fsmonitor--daemon.c's try_to_run_foreground_daemon(), we take a detach_console argument, but it's only used on Windows. This seems intentional (and not mistakenly missing other platforms) based on the discussion in c284e27ba7 (fsmonitor--daemon: implement 'start' command, 2022-03-25), which introduced it. - in fsmonitor-setting.c's check_for_incompatible(), we pass the "ipc" flag down to the system-specific fsm_os__incompatible() helper. But we can only do so if our platform has such a helper. In both cases we can mark the argument as MAYBE_UNUSED. That annotates it enough to suppress the compiler's -Wunused-parameter warning, but without making it impossible to use the variable, as a regular UNUSED annotation would. 2023-06-29config: add ctx arg to config_fn_tGlen Choo
Add a new "const struct config_context *ctx" arg to config_fn_t to hold additional information about the config iteration operation. config_context has a "struct key_value_info kvi" member that holds metadata about the config source being read (e.g. what kind of config source it is, the filename, etc). In this series, we're only interested in .kvi, so we could have just used "struct key_value_info" as an arg, but config_context makes it possible to add/adjust members in the future without changing the config_fn_t signature. We could also consider other ways of organizing the args (e.g. moving the config name and value into config_context or key_value_info), but in my experiments, the incremental benefit doesn't justify the added complexity (e.g. a config_fn_t will sometimes invoke another config_fn_t but with a different config value). In subsequent commits, the .kvi member will replace the global "struct config_reader" in config.c, making config iteration a global-free operation. It requires much more work for the machinery to provide meaningful values of .kvi, so for now, merely change the signature and call sites, pass NULL as a placeholder value, and don't rely on the arg in any meaningful way. Most of the changes are performed by contrib/coccinelle/config_fn_ctx.pending.cocci, which, for every config_fn_t: - Modifies the signature to accept "const struct config_context *ctx" - Passes "ctx" to any inner config_fn_t, if needed - Adds UNUSED attributes to "ctx", if needed Most config_fn_t instances are easily identified by seeing if they are called by the various config functions. Most of the remaining ones are manually named in the .cocci patch. Manual cleanups are still needed, but the majority of it is trivial; it's either adjusting config_fn_t that the .cocci patch didn't catch, or adding forward declarations of "struct config_context ctx" to make the signatures make sense. The non-trivial changes are in cases where we are invoking a config_fn_t outside of config machinery, and we now need to decide what value of "ctx" to pass. These cases are: - trace2/tr2_cfg.c:tr2_cfg_set_fl() This is indirectly called by git_config_set() so that the trace2 machinery can notice the new config values and update its settings using the tr2 config parsing function, i.e. tr2_cfg_cb(). - builtin/checkout.c:checkout_main() This calls git_xmerge_config() as a shorthand for parsing a CLI arg. This might be worth refactoring away in the future, since git_xmerge_config() can call git_default_config(), which can do much more than just parsing. Handle them by creating a KVI_INIT macro that initializes "struct key_value_info" to a reasonable default, and use that to construct the "ctx" arg. 2022-12-05maintenance: compare output of pthread functions for inequality with 0Seija
The documentation for pthread_create and pthread_sigmask state that: "On success, pthread_create() returns 0; on error, it returns an error number" As such, we ought to check for an error by seeing if the output is not 0. Checking for "less than" is a mistake as the error code numbers can be greater than 0. 2022-12-02fsmonitor: fix race seen in t7527Jeff Hostetler
Fix racy tests in t7527 by forcing the use of cookie files during all types of queries. There were originaly observed on M1 macs with file system encryption enabled. There were a series of simple tests, such as "edit some files" and "create some files", that started the daemon with GIT_TRACE_FSMONITOR enabled so that the daemon would emit "event: <path>" messages to the trace log. The test would make worktree modifications and then grep the log file to confirm it contained the expected trace messages. The greps would occasionally racily-fail. The expected messages were always present in the log file, just not yet always present when the greps ran. NEEDSWORK: One could argue that the tests should use the `test-tool fsmonitor-client query` and search for the expected pathnames in the output rather than grepping the trace log, but I'll leave that for a later exercise. The racy tests called `test-tool fsmonitor-client query --token 0` before grepping the log file. (Presumably to introduce a small delay and/or to let the daemon sync with the file system following the last modification, but that was not always sufficient and hence the race.) When the query arg is just "0", the daemon treated it as a V1 (aka timestamp-relative request) and responded with a "trivial response" and a new token, but without trying to catch up to the the file system event stream. So the "event: <path>" messages may or may not yet be in the log file when the grep commands started. FWIW, if the tests had sent `--token builtin:0:0` instead, it would have forced a slightly different code path in the daemon that would cause the daemon to use a cookie file and let it catch up with the file system event stream. I did not see any test failures with this change. Instead of modifying the test, I updated the fsmonitor--daemon to always use a cookie file and catch up to the file system on any query operation, regardless of the format of the request token. This is safer. FWIW, I think the effect of the race was limited to the test. Commands like `git status` would always do a full scan when getting a trivial response. The fact that the daemon was slighly behind the file system when it generated the response token would cause a second `git status` to get a few extra paths that the client would have to examine, but it would not be missing paths. FWIW, I also think that an earlier version of the code always did the cookie file for all types of queries, but it was optimized out during a round of reviews or rework and we didn't notice the race. 2022-10-05fsmonitor: deal with synthetic firmlinks on macOSEric DeCosta
Starting with macOS 10.15 (Catalina), Apple introduced a new feature called 'firmlinks' in order to separate the boot volume into two volumes, one read-only and one writable but still present them to the user as a single volume. Along with this change, Apple removed the ability to create symlinks in the root directory and replaced them with 'synthetic firmlinks'. See 'man synthetic.conf' When FSEevents reports the path of changed files, if the path involves a synthetic firmlink, the path is reported from the point of the synthetic firmlink and not the real path. For example: Real path: /System/Volumes/Data/network/working/directory/foo.txt Synthetic firmlink: /network -> /System/Volumes/Data/network FSEvents path: /network/working/directory/foo.txt This causes the FSEvents path to not match against the worktree directory. There are several ways in which synthetic firmlinks can be created: they can be defined in /etc/synthetic.conf, the automounter can create them, and there may be other means. Simply reading /etc/synthetic.conf is insufficient. No matter what process creates synthetic firmlinks, they all get created in the root directory. Therefore, in order to deal with synthetic firmlinks, the root directory is scanned and the first possible synthetic firmink that, when resolved, is a prefix of the worktree is used to map FSEvents paths to worktree paths. 2022-03-26fsmonitor--daemon: use a cookie file to sync with file systemJeff Hostetler
Teach fsmonitor--daemon client threads to create a cookie file inside the .git directory and then wait until FS events for the cookie are observed by the FS listener thread. This helps address the racy nature of file system events by blocking the client response until the kernel has drained any event backlog. This is especially important on MacOS where kernel events are only issued with a limited frequency. See the `latency` argument of `FSeventStreamCreate()`. The kernel only signals every `latency` seconds, but does not guarantee that the kernel queue is completely drained, so we may have to wait more than one interval. If we increase the latency, the system is more likely to drop events. We avoid these issues by having each client thread create a unique cookie file and then wait until it is seen in the event stream. 2022-03-26fsmonitor--daemon: periodically truncate list of modified filesJeff Hostetler
Teach fsmonitor--daemon to periodically truncate the list of modified files to save some memory. Clients will ask for the set of changes relative to a token that they found in the FSMN index extension in the index. (This token is like a point in time, but different). Clients will then update the index to contain the response token (so that subsequent commands will be relative to this new token). Therefore, the daemon can gradually truncate the in-memory list of changed paths as they become obsolete (older than the previous token). Since we may have multiple clients making concurrent requests with a skew of tokens and clients may be racing to the talk to the daemon, we lazily truncate the list. We introduce a 5 minute delay and truncate batches 5 minutes after they are considered obsolete. 2022-03-26fsmonitor--daemon: create token-based changed path cacheJeff Hostetler
Teach fsmonitor--daemon to build a list of changed paths and associate them with a token-id. This will be used by the platform-specific backends to accumulate changed paths in response to filesystem events. The platform-specific file system listener thread receives file system events containing one or more changed pathnames (with whatever bucketing or grouping that is convenient for the file system). These paths are accumulated (without locking) by the file system layer into a `fsmonitor_batch`. When the file system layer has drained the kernel event queue, it will "publish" them to our token queue and make them visible to concurrent client worker threads. The token layer is free to combine and/or de-dup paths within these batches for efficient presentation to clients. 2022-03-26fsmonitor--daemon: implement 'start' commandJeff Hostetler
Implement 'git fsmonitor--daemon start' command. This command starts an instance of 'git fsmonitor--daemon run' in the background using the new 'start_bg_command()' function. We avoid the fork-and-call technique on Unix systems in favor of a fork-and-exec technique. This gives us more uniform Trace2 child-* events. It also makes our usage more consistent with Windows usage. On Windows, teach 'git fsmonitor--daemon run' to optionally call 'FreeConsole()' to release handles to the inherited Win32 console (despite being passed invalid handles for stdin/out/err). Without this, command prompts and powershell terminal windows could hang in "exit" until the last background child process exited or released their Win32 console handle. (This was not seen with git-bash shells because they don't have a Win32 console attached to them.)
